Server Name
You can enter a new Server Name of up to 16 characters. If you have more
than one ESP901 or ESP902 Server on the LAN we recommend that you
assign a new name to each. When the ESP Manager finds ESP Servers on
the LAN it displays the server name and IP Address allowing the user to
distinguish between ESP902’s.
Password
Entering a password activates a security feature on the serial server. Once a
password is entered it will be required to access the menu and make changes.
DHCP
DHCP servers are a part of numerous LAN management systems. The DHCP
field has two selections, “Disable” or “Enable”. Select, then Tab to another
property. Telnet/Console: Arrow to the desired selection and select enter.
Disable is the normal/default setting. When enabled, ESP902 will send a
DHCP request to the DHCP server, which will assign a dynamic IP address,
net mask, and gateway to the ESP902. If a DHCP server is not available on
the network the ESP902 will time out after 10 seconds and the default values
will remain.
IP Address, Netmask, and Gateway Properties
The Network Administrator can provide IP Address, Netmask and Gateway
address information.
All three fields will have to conform to your LAN for proper operation.
